Oracle主备同步可靠实现的窍门(oracle主备同步)

## Oracle主备同步可靠实现的窍门

Oracle数据库系统的主备同步是业务系统的重要组成部分,对同步的可靠性和稳定性有着至关重要的影响。然而,内部技术难度较高,很多开发团队和运维团队无从下手。尽管Oracle提供了非常丰富的解决方案,但是仍然存在一些难题,比如数据安全性、性能和稳定性等,令人头疼。

为此,本文将提供一些有效的实现主备同步的窍门,以便更好的保障数据的安全、可靠和稳定。

首先,我们可以使用可靠的Oracle同步技术,如Data Guard和Golden Gate等,以实现主备库间数据保持完整性和一致性。Data Guard能够把主库中的实时变更同步到备库,以满足实时数据库应用的需求;另外,Golden Gate支持整体承载负载,使任何对象和数据源上的变更可以被一致地发布到Oracle环境。

其次,构建同步过程中,建议运维团队采用完善的监控策略,确保系统的稳定性,可以动态的调整参数的设置,以减少错误。例如,可以使用Oracle的“V$DATAGUARD_STATS”和“V$DATAGUARD_PERF”动态监控,以及“Arc-log-scan”脚本来监控备库的延迟时间。

同时,可以利用Oracle的“Logical Standby”和“Streams”等技术,实现不影响数据库读写的同步,同时支持及时实现异构环境下主备同步。其中Logical Standby可以以更低的频率扩展备库,并可以实现最大数据稳定性;而Streams则可以实现容灾切换,实现不影响数据库读写的运行。

最终,运维团队需要尽可能多的考虑安全性因素,比如开启数据库服务器的firewall,以及设置口令与其他安全措施等,以保障数据的安全性和可靠性。

实施以上窍门后,可以有效的实现Oracle主备同步的可靠性和稳定性,从而满足业务系统的需求。


数据运维技术 » Oracle主备同步可靠实现的窍门(oracle主备同步)